Australia Star Ruled Out of England Clash After Freak Golf Buggy Injury

Glenn Maxwell Suffers Concussion in Golf Course Accident

Australia's cricket star Glenn Maxwell has been ruled out of the team's upcoming match against England due to a freak accident on the golf course. Maxwell suffered a concussion when he lost his grip and fell from the back of a golf cart while being driven to the clubhouse.

Concussion Protocols in Place

As a result of his injury, Maxwell is likely to be under concussion protocols for at least a week. This means he will have to follow a specific recovery process before being cleared to play again.

A Series of Unfortunate Golf-related Injuries

Unfortunately, Maxwell is not the first cricketer to suffer an injury while playing golf. Last year, England's Jonny Bairstow broke his leg when attempting to leave a raised teeing-off area on a course in Yorkshire. And earlier this year, Australian wicketkeeper Josh Inglis was ruled out of the T20 World Cup after suffering a cut hand when a club snapped.

A Second Bizarre Accident for Maxwell

This incident is Maxwell's second bizarre accident in less than a year. In a separate incident last year, he broke his leg while slipping at a friend's birthday party, causing him to be sidelined for five months.

Maxwell's Impact on the Team

Maxwell's absence will be felt by the Australian team, as he has been in great form recently. He scored a blistering century off just 40 balls against Netherlands last week and has been effective with his off-spin bowling as well.

Coach's Perspective

Head coach Andrew McDonald expressed his concern for Maxwell and the team's disappointment at his absence. He acknowledged that it was a clear-cut accident and that there was no untoward behavior leading up to the incident.
